Main Duties and Responsibilities:
- To maintain an up to date understanding of Special Educational Needs (SEN) principles, definitions and basic practice. This includes an awareness of the roles and responsibilities of those who contribute to SEN programmes.
- To effectively Co-ordinate the work within the nurture class, covering all subject areas and cross-curricular themes, in conjunction with Subject Leaders as set out in the curriculum policy.
- To communicate and consult with parents/carers and other appropriate people, participating in student focused meetings as required.
- Being familiar with curriculum requirements and making full use of assessment information to develop, adapt and evaluate teaching strategies to give maximum benefit to students with SEN
- Identifying appropriate learning outcomes and developing a range of approaches which reduce barriers arising from impairments and help students to attain achievable targets.
- Working collaboratively with multi-disciplinary teams to make best use of expertise.
